Mortar Repointing
The mortar joints in Robinwood’s older brick chimneys have been soaking up Chesapeake Bay humidity for decades. When that moisture freezes and expands through winter, it grinds the mortar to powder. We grind out the deteriorated joints to proper depth and repoint with color-matched, professional-grade mortar formulated for marine-climate exposure. A typical mortar repointing job on a standard Robinwood chimney runs $450-$850, and we complete most in a single day with no mess left behind.

Spalling Brick Repair
Spalling, where the face of the brick flakes off from freeze-thaw damage, is epidemic in 21403’s single-wythe chimneys. The Bay’s elevated humidity keeps bricks saturated longer, so the freeze-thaw cycle hits harder here than in drier parts of Maryland. We remove spalled bricks and replace with matching units, or when the damage is surface-level, we apply HeatShield resurfacing systems or a full Chimney Liner & Rebuild - Robinwood to restore a smooth, watertight flue surface. Spalling repair in Robinwood typically costs $380-$720 for localized work, or $1,200-$1,800 if the damage has compromised the chimney structure above the roofline.

Chimney Waterproofing
Waterproofing a chimney in Robinwood isn’t optional, it’s structural maintenance. The combination of salt air, high humidity, and driving rains off the Bay means unprotected brick absorbs water year-round. We apply professional-grade, vapor-permeable waterproofing agents that let the chimney breathe while blocking liquid water. For Robinwood homes, we pay special attention to the windward sides facing the water, where the spray and rain hit hardest. Chimney waterproofing runs $350-$650 depending on accessible surface area, and we guarantee our application won’t trap moisture inside the masonry.

Flashing Repair
Chimney flashing in 21403 fails faster than almost anywhere else we work. The salt air corrodes galvanized and even standard stainless steel flashings, and the older homes here often have original flashing that’s been patched three times already. We remove failed flashing down to sound substrate and install new step and counter flashing using marine-grade materials, sealed with professional-grade compounds. Flashing repair in Robinwood typically costs $320-$580, and we inspect the surrounding roof decking for hidden water damage while we’re at it.

Common Chimney Repair Problems We See in Robinwood Homes
- Salt-corroded chimney caps and dampers. In the waterfront-adjacent neighborhoods of 21403, we’ve replaced stainless steel caps that failed in three to five years instead of the decade you’d expect inland. The salt air is relentless, and standard-grade metal simply doesn’t survive it.
- Glazed creosote accelerating flue damage. The Bay’s high humidity keeps creosote moist, and moist creosote converts to hardened Stage 3 glaze faster here than in drier counties. That glaze traps acidic moisture against the flue liner, speeding deterioration that standard cleaning alone won’t catch.
- Failed mortar joints from decades of freeze-thaw. The 1950s-1970s Cape Cods and colonials in this ZIP have original mortar that’s been through hundreds of freeze-thaw cycles. By the time homeowners notice crumbling at the roofline, the interior joints are often worse.
- Flashing leaks masked by siding. Water intrusion at the chimney-roof intersection often runs down inside walls before it shows on ceilings. We’ve found hidden damage in homes near Forest Drive where the leak had been active for two seasons before staining appeared indoors.
Pricing for Chimney Repair in Robinwood, MD
We’re plain about costs because nobody likes a surprise on the invoice. Here’s what chimney repair typically runs in the 21403 market:
- Mortar repointing: $450-$850
- Spalling brick repair (localized): $380-$720
- Spalling repair (structural, above roofline): $1,200-$1,800
- Chimney waterproofing: $350-$650
- Flashing repair: $320-$580
- Partial chimney rebuild (above roofline): $1,400-$2,800
What moves the number? Height and accessibility, the extent of hidden damage our camera inspection reveals, and whether matching brick is readily available for older Robinwood homes.
